Routine Maintenance for Optimal Engine Performance
Keeping your Infiniti’s engine in peak condition is the cornerstone of maximizing fuel efficiency. Over time, components like air filters, spark plugs, and fuel injectors accumulate debris or wear out, leading to decreased performance and higher fuel consumption. Replacing air filters regularly ensures that your engine receives a clean flow of air, essential for the combustion process. A clogged filter forces your engine to work harder, burning more fuel than necessary. Spark plugs, on the other hand, are responsible for igniting the air-fuel mixture in the combustion chamber. If they are worn out or misfiring, the engine’s efficiency drops significantly, leading to wasted fuel.
Routine oil changes are equally critical. The oil lubricates engine parts, reducing friction and wear. Over time, old or dirty oil can thicken, making the engine work harder to move its components. Using the manufacturer-recommended oil type for your Infiniti is vital, as it’s formulated to support the engine’s design and optimize fuel efficiency.
Additionally, ensuring the fuel system is clean by using high-quality fuel or occasional fuel system cleaners can prevent buildup in the injectors, maintaining a smooth fuel flow. Neglecting these simple yet essential maintenance steps can add unnecessary strain to your engine, costing you more at the pump.
Tire Care, Its Impact on Fuel Economy, Aerodynamics and Vehicle Load
Your Infiniti’s tires play a surprisingly significant role in fuel efficiency. Underinflated tires increase rolling resistance, making your vehicle expend more energy to maintain speed. Checking tire pressure regularly and ensuring it meets the manufacturer’s specifications is one of the easiest ways to save on fuel. Most Infiniti models come equipped with a t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S), but it’s a good habit to manually check the pressure periodically, especially during temperature fluctuations that can cause pressure changes.
Alignment is another crucial factor. Misaligned tires cause uneven wear, reducing their lifespan and making the vehicle less fuel-efficient. Poor alignment forces the engine to work harder to overcome the resistance created by misaligned wheels. Rotating your tires at the recommended intervals ensures even wear, extending their life and maintaining optimal efficiency. Choosing the right type of tire also impacts fuel economy. Low rolling resistance tires are designed to minimize the energy needed to roll the tire, thereby improving efficiency. While these might cost slightly more upfront, the savings at the pump and the reduced wear on your vehicle make them a worthwhile investment. Regular tire inspections, including checking for proper tread depth and looking for any damage or uneven wear, will help ensure your Infiniti operates smoothly and efficiently.
While it’s easy to overlook, the way you load and maintain your vehicle’s exterior can affect fuel efficiency. Additional weight in your Infiniti increases the energy needed to propel the vehicle, directly impacting mileage. Removing unnecessary items from your trunk or interior can make a noticeable difference, particularly on long drives. Similarly, roof racks or cargo boxes increase wind resistance, forcing the engine to work harder to maintain speed.
If you don’t frequently use these accessories, removing them can improve your fuel efficiency significantly. Driving with windows down at high speeds also disrupts the aerodynamics of your vehicle. The increased drag from open windows can reduce fuel efficiency, especially during highway travel. Using the air conditioning sparingly and at moderate levels is a better option for maintaining comfort without compromising efficiency.
Regularly washing your Infiniti isn’t just about aesthetics—it also helps maintain its aerodynamic properties. Dirt and grime can create additional drag, particularly in areas like the undercarriage. Keeping your vehicle clean and waxing it periodically ensures a smoother surface for air to glide over, reducing drag and boosting efficiency.
Smart Driving Habits for Fuel Savings, Regular Inspections and Proactive Repairs
Your driving habits have a direct impact on your Infiniti’s fuel consumption. Sudden acceleration, harsh braking, and aggressive driving force the engine to work harder and consume more fuel. Smooth and gradual acceleration, along with maintaining a steady speed, allows the engine to operate more efficiently. Many Infiniti models are equipped with cruise control, which is particularly helpful for maintaining a consistent speed on highways and reducing fuel waste. Anticipating traffic patterns and avoiding stop-and-go conditions can also improve mileage. By easing off the accelerator and coasting to a stop, you minimize energy waste and reduce wear on your brakes. Additionally, avoiding idling for extended periods is another effective way to save fuel.
Modern Infiniti engines are designed to restart efficiently, so turning off the engine during long waits can conserve fuel without causing undue wear. Using the correct driving mode in your Infiniti is another way to enhance fuel economy. Many models come with multiple driving modes, such as Eco, Standard, and Sport. Opting for Eco mode adjusts the throttle response and transmission settings to prioritize fuel efficiency. While it may slightly reduce acceleration performance, the long-term savings on fuel make it a valuable option for daily commutes and urban driving.
Proactive maintenance is the key to catching potential fuel-wasting issues before they escalate. Routine inspections of critical systems, such as the exhaust, coolant, and fuel delivery systems, can identify leaks or inefficiencies that might compromise performance. A malfunctioning oxygen sensor, for example, can cause the engine to run too rich, burning excess fuel unnecessarily. Replacing a faulty sensor not only improves fuel efficiency but also reduces harmful emissions.
Keeping your Infiniti’s cooling system in top condition is equally important. An overheating engine works harder, consuming more fuel and risking severe damage. Ensuring that the coolant levels are adequate and the radiator is functioning correctly will keep the engine operating at its optimal temperature.
Finally, staying up to date with software updates for your Infiniti can also enhance fuel efficiency. Manufacturers often release updates to improve engine and transmission performance, addressing issues that may not be immediately apparent to drivers. Visiting your Infiniti dealer for these updates ensures that your vehicle is running on the latest and most efficient settings. Smooth Acceleration and Braking for Enhanced Fuel Economy
One of the simplest yet most effective driving habits to maintain good efficiency and MPG with your Infiniti vehicle is adopting smooth acceleration and braking techniques. Rapid acceleration consumes more fuel, as your engine must work harder to meet the sudden demand for power. Instead, gradually pressing the accelerator allows the engine to operate within its optimal efficiency range, delivering the necessary power without unnecessary fuel burn. The same principle applies to braking. Sudden, harsh stops not only waste energy but also put additional strain on your brake system and tires, potentially leading to increased wear and maintenance costs.
By maintaining a steady speed and gently decelerating when approaching a stop, you minimize energy loss and improve overall efficiency. Infiniti vehicles equipped with advanced driver-assistance systems like adaptive cruise control can help maintain consistent speeds, particularly on highways, where maintaining a steady pace is crucial for maximizing MPG. Combining these habits with a focus on anticipating traffic patterns allows you to reduce unnecessary stops and starts, further enhancing fuel efficiency.
Maintaining a Consistent Speed for Long Drives, Avoiding Unnecessary Idling and Efficient Use of Infiniti Driving Modes
Consistency is key when it comes to achieving the best fuel economy in your Infiniti. Constant speed fluctuations cause the engine to adjust power output frequently, resulting in inefficient fuel use. When driving on highways or long stretches of road, utilizing cruise control is a game-changer for maintaining a consistent speed. Infiniti’s advanced cruise control features, including ProPILOT Assist, provide an effortless way to reduce fuel consumption by keeping your vehicle steady within a pre-set speed range. However, it’s important to adapt your speed based on conditions. Driving too fast increases wind resistance, causing your vehicle to expend more energy to maintain speed. Conversely, driving too slowly in higher gears may force the engine to operate inefficiently. Striking a balance by staying within your Infiniti's optimal speed range—typically between 50 and 70 mph on highways—is the sweet spot for fuel efficiency. Paying attention to this range ensures you’re not overworking the engine or underutilizing its capabilities.
Many drivers underestimate how much fuel is wasted by unnecessary idling. Whether you’re waiting in traffic, at a long red light, or while parked, leaving your Infiniti’s engine running consumes fuel without adding any mileage. Modern Infiniti models are equipped with intelligent engine start-stop systems that automatically shut off the engine during idle moments, reducing fuel consumption. However, if your vehicle does not have this feature or it’s disabled, make a conscious effort to turn off the engine if you anticipate being stationary for more than a minute. In addition to saving fuel, avoiding idling also reduces wear on engine components, contributing to the long-term health of your Infiniti.
While it may seem counterintuitive to restart the engine frequently, modern engines are designed to handle this efficiently without excessive wear or damage. When restarting, ensure smooth transitions by gently engaging the accelerator to avoid sudden spikes in fuel use. Infiniti vehicles are equipped with multiple driving modes tailored to different driving scenarios, and understanding how to use these modes effectively can significantly improve fuel efficiency. For everyday driving, particularly in urban settings, selecting Eco mode optimizes throttle response and transmission settings to prioritize fuel conservation. This mode encourages lighter acceleration and smoother transitions between gears, reducing unnecessary fuel consumption. While Eco mode is excellent for city driving, it may not always be the best choice for highways or when carrying heavy loads.
In these scenarios, switching to Standard or Sport mode can provide the power needed for a more dynamic driving experience while still maintaining efficient fuel use, provided you avoid over-revving the engine or excessive speeding. Being mindful of when and how you use each mode ensures that you’re getting the most out of your Infiniti’s performance without sacrificing efficiency.
Anticipating Traffic, Adjusting to Road Conditions and Avoiding Excessive Weight
Smart driving is all about anticipation. By staying alert to traffic patterns and road conditions, you can make better decisions that enhance fuel efficiency. For example, when approaching a red light or a traffic jam, gradually easing off the accelerator and coasting to a stop saves fuel compared to accelerating and braking abruptly. In stop-and-go traffic, maintaining a safe following distance allows you to react smoothly to changes in speed, reducing the need for unnecessary acceleration and braking. Understanding the road ahead is equally important. Hills, curves, and changes in elevation require adjustments in your driving style. On inclines, accelerate gradually rather than flooring the gas pedal to maintain speed. When descending, use engine braking instead of excessive reliance on the brake pedal, which not only conserves fuel but also reduces wear on your brake system.
Carrying unnecessary weight in your Infiniti can dramatically reduce its fuel efficiency. The heavier the vehicle, the more power is required to accelerate and maintain speed, which leads to higher fuel consumption. Regularly check your vehicle for items that don’t need to be there, such as bulky sports equipment or unused luggage. Even small reductions in weight can make a noticeable difference over time, particularly during city driving where stop-and-go traffic puts additional strain on the engine.
Aerodynamic drag also plays a significant role in fuel efficiency. While Infiniti vehicles are designed with sleek profiles to reduce resistance, accessories like roof racks, cargo boxes, or bike mounts can disrupt this balance.
If you’re not using these items, removing them can help improve your MPG. Additionally, keeping windows closed at high speeds reduces drag, allowing your Infiniti to maintain efficiency on highways.
